Output 93ac7c24e59f6e60abe1caf427c1542c0948d54407241c052737273b952ce789:1

value
1503475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d39cd4d416c322048262893d635fb9a9522673c OP_EQUAL
address
3G2MFp2tgQzbiKhztwcqPLawH2z5AmX9EU
transaction
93ac7c24e59f6e60abe1caf427c1542c0948d54407241c052737273b952ce789
spent
true